Full Lifecycle Recruiter, AGI Talent Acquisition
Amazon.com
About the Team:
Our team operates within Amazon's Artificial General Intelligence (AGI) organization, supporting SVP and Head Scientist Rohit Prasad. We are rapidly scaling AGI teams with a deep focus on large-scale foundational models and autonomous agents. Our aim is to revolutionize human-AI interaction and ultimately reshape our daily interactions with the world.
Recently, we launched a series of Nova models, now available to our customers on Amazon Bedrock, in tandem with Alexa+, which is currently rolling out through Amazon Devices and Services.

About the role:
This position will work closely with Amazon's San Francisco Autonomy Lab and Foundations teams and will be based on-site at the Lab.
As a Principal AI Recruiter, you will be responsible for executing our immediate and long-term strategy for attracting top AI talent. You will work closely with Principal Engineering, Science, and Executive recruiters, as well as our industry teams focused on foundational delivery.
Your role will involve deriving strategic industry insights and partnering with labor and market research teams to identify and engage top talent for further discussions. This position requires a deep interest in and curiosity about how the technical market is evolving in the present day. This includes understanding general foundational LLM frameworks and tracking research techniques to specific academic labs, faculty, and startup leaders driving this work.

Key responsibilities:
Lead strategic talent acquisition for Amazon's senior technical roles, driving significant impact on the company's technological advancement.
Act as a trusted talent advisor to senior leadership, providing critical insights and guidance on high-level technical hiring decisions.
Develop and execute innovative, multi-faceted recruiting strategies to engage the total addressable market of engineering talent in a competitive landscape.
Cultivate and maintain extensive networks within the tech industry, leveraging these relationships to build a robust pipeline of top-tier candidates.
Autonomously manage end-to-end recruiting processes for key positions, from initial outreach to offer negotiation and closing.
Collaborate with research teams to identify emerging talent pools and pioneer new approaches to candidate engagement and assessment.
Lead client update meetings with executives, clearly communicating progress and strategizing on complex hiring challenges.
Conduct in-depth evaluations of senior candidates, including exploratory calls, interviews, and 360-degree reference checks.
Drive continuous improvement in Amazon's technical recruiting practices by sharing insights, writing influential documents, and implementing innovative solutions.
Demonstrate thought leadership by contributing to the company's knowledge base on industry trends, talent landscapes, and effective hiring strategies.
Coach hiring managers and leaders to enhance their talent acquisition capabilities, particularly for senior and executive-level roles.
Quickly adapt to and become proficient in new technological domains to effectively assess and attract specialized engineering talent.
Tackle complex recruiting challenges with creativity and persistence, finding solutions when traditional methods fall short.
Embody Amazon's leadership principles, particularly in being vocally self-critical and consistently raising the bar for hiring standards.
Balance multiple high-priority searches simultaneously, demonstrating strong project management and stakeholder communication skills.
